How to connect Zendesk to Mailchimp
Describe it in plain English
Type what you want — "when a ticket is created in Zendesk, add a subscriber to the right audience in Mailchimp". Genexti's AI builds the whole workflow, both steps included, and lays it out on the canvas so you can see exactly what it will do.
Connect both accounts once
Connect Zendesk and Mailchimp from the connections screen. You do this once — every future workflow reuses the same connection, and credentials are stored encrypted, never in the workflow itself.
Run it, then turn it on
Run it once and inspect the real output of each step. When it looks right, activate it. From then on it runs by itself, and you can see every execution with its full input and output.
